The luxuriant land of Costa Rica has long been a favorite of travelers.
A stable, democratic society of educated people call Costa Rica home, and its warm hospitality makes tourism there a joy.
With it's borders touching both the Pacific and Atlantic oceans Costa Rica tempts honeymooners to lounge on the black-and-white sands of Costa Rica's famous Caribbean beaches, or enjoy surfing and diving.
The Province of Limon offers tours of the Caribbean banana plantations, and its tropical rainforests are filled with wildlife. The North Pacific area of Costa Rica is a honeymooner's paradise of waterfalls and wide stretches of green foliage. Adventurous couples can explore cave formations of stalactites and stalagmites, while laid-back newlyweds can relax in the hot mud pools the area is famous for.
The country's Central Pacific region is where couples get a taste of culture - both traditional local culture, and the sophisticated variety that comes with top-quality resorts and hotels. The area is rich with festivals and carnivals, while beach amusement centers cater to honeymooners who prefer the sand and sea. The gorgeous scenery, welcoming atmosphere, and variety of activities make Costa Rica a top pick among honeymooners.
